Material and Build
The bracelet is constructed exclusively from agate beads. Agate is a variety of chalcedony, a mineral known for its banded patterns and durability suitable for jewellery. Each bead has been individually ground to achieve its rounded shape and consistent diameter within the specified 6mm to 6.8mm range. This grinding process shapes the raw stone without altering its natural internal colouration, allowing the blue stripes and multi-circle patterns to remain the visual highlight of the piece.
